

Land Rover has officially revealed the updated 2027 Defender, bringing a series of meaningful upgrades to one of the world’s most capable luxury off-road SUVs. Headlining the update is the introduction of the new Defender Vertex variant, a more premium and urban-focused model designed for buyers who want Defender toughness with added sophistication.
Alongside the new trim, Land Rover has improved cabin comfort, introduced a practical six-seat configuration for the Defender 110, and expanded personalization options with a striking new exterior color.
The biggest addition to the Defender family is the new Vertex variant. Positioned near the top of the range, it focuses on premium styling while maintaining the Defender’s signature rugged character.
| Feature | Details |
|---|---|
| Front Grille | Redesigned premium grille |
| Exterior Accents | Satin Silver Matte finish |
| Wheels | 22-inch Satin Dark Grey alloys |
| Body Cladding | Body-colored finish |
| Spare Wheel Cover | Body-colored design |
| Lighting | Updated fog lamps |
Buyers can also choose optional 22-inch Gloss Black or 20-inch Satin Dark Grey wheels for a more personalized look.
Land Rover has expanded the Defender’s color palette with an eye-catching Namib Orange finish. The new shade joins existing options such as Fuji White, Santorini Black, Carpathian Grey, Borasco Grey, Woolstone Grey, and Patagonia White Matte.
The vibrant new color gives the Defender a more adventurous personality while helping it stand out in the increasingly competitive luxury SUV segment.
One of the most significant updates is aimed at family buyers. The popular Defender 110 now offers a new six-seat layout featuring individual captain chairs in the second row.
This configuration improves passenger comfort, increases accessibility to the third row, and creates a more premium travel experience for long journeys.
Inside, the 2027 Defender receives updated materials across the range. Land Rover now uses Windsor leather combined with Forged Textile upholstery, a material made from 100% knitted polyester.

While European-spec Defender Octa models have seen power reduced to comply with stricter Euro 6e emissions regulations, this change is not expected to affect Middle Eastern markets.
UAE customers will continue to receive the high-performance version with its full power output, preserving the Defender Octa’s position as one of the most powerful luxury off-road SUVs available.
